This assignment is a group presentation for Entrepreneurship Business that we took in the third semester. This assignment is called the Blockbuster Challenge. Mike Gibson, an owner of a small video store in a small town, has to decide either to sell his store to Blockbuster, who are about to come into town, or go up against them. We basically build an action plan for Mike Gibson, for which he can use to aid him in his decision. This cause showed us what we would need to do if we were in the shoes of Mike Gibson. It basically helped us get ready for the business plan that we would eventually have to do in this course.
